Exploring the Benefits of Fuel Efficiency in Inverter Generators
Inverter generators have become increasingly popular in recent years due to their significant fuel efficiency benefits. Unlike conventional generators, which constantly operate at the same speed, inverter generators feature advanced technology that adjusts the engine speed to match the power load demand. This efficient operation not only extends the runtime of the generator, but also reduces the amount of fuel needed to power it. As a result, users can enjoy longer hours of uninterrupted power without the inconvenience of frequent refueling. The fuel efficiency of inverter generators not only saves on costs but also has positive environmental impacts, as it reduces carbon emissions and promotes sustainability.
Furthermore, the fuel efficiency of inverter generators contributes to their quieter operation compared to conventional generators. The ability of these machines to adjust their engine speed based on power load demand allows them to run at lower RPMs (revolutions per minute), resulting in reduced noise levels. This makes inverter generators an ideal choice for camping, outdoor events, and other situations that require a quieter power source. Additionally, the reduced noise emissions are beneficial for users who live in residential areas, as they minimize disturbances both for the generator owner and their neighbors. The fuel efficiency and lower noise levels of inverter generators make them a practical and eco-friendly solution for various power needs.

Comparing Fuel Efficiency Ratings in Different Predator Inverter Generator Models
The fuel efficiency ratings of different Predator inverter generator models can vary significantly, making it crucial for consumers to understand the differences before making a purchase. One model that stands out for its impressive efficiency is the Predator 3500-Watt Super Quiet Inverter Generator. With an average runtime of up to 11 hours on a full tank of gas, this model offers an exceptional balance between power and fuel consumption. This makes it an ideal choice for those who require a reliable and efficient generator for various applications, such as camping, tailgating, or powering essential appliances during a power outage.
On the other hand, the Predator 2000-Watt Super Quiet Inverter Generator offers a more compact and lightweight option without compromising fuel efficiency. Despite its smaller size, this model can still provide an average runtime of up to 6.5 hours on a full tank, making it suitable for powering smaller appliances or electronics on the go. Its portability and fuel efficiency make it an excellent choice for outdoor enthusiasts or those who need reliable power in remote locations.
Comparing fuel efficiency ratings among different Predator inverter generator models allows consumers to select the one that best suits their needs. While the 3500-Watt model offers longer runtimes and more power, the 2000-Watt model provides a compact and lightweight alternative without sacrificing efficiency. By considering factors such as power requirements, intended use, and runtime needs, consumers can make an informed decision when choosing the ideal Predator inverter generator for their specific needs.
Tips for Maximizing Fuel Efficiency in Your Predator Inverter Generator
When it comes to maximizing fuel efficiency in your Predator Inverter Generator, there are a few key tips to keep in mind. First and foremost, it’s important to regularly maintain and service your generator. Ensuring that the engine is clean and in good working condition can help optimize fuel usage and reduce unnecessary waste. Regularly checking and changing the oil, air filter, and spark plugs can also contribute to improved fuel efficiency. Additionally, inspecting and tightening any loose connections or parts can help prevent fuel leaks and further conserve fuel.
In addition to regular maintenance, being mindful of your power needs is crucial in maximizing fuel efficiency. Opt for running your generator at its optimal load capacity, neither overloading it nor running it below the recommended threshold. Operating your Predator Inverter Generator at the right load can significantly reduce fuel consumption. Additionally, consider your power usage patterns and prioritize essential appliances or devices. By minimizing the use of unnecessary power-consuming devices, you can further maximize the fuel efficiency of your generator.
